Ticket #4417 — Sweeper vault locked after failed rotation

Priority: High

The credential vault for Tidemark, our orphaned-resource sweeper, locked itself after three failed unseal attempts during last night's key rotation. Until it's reopened, the sweeper cannot delete stale volumes in the Glenbarrow region, and storage costs will climb. As the on-call contractor, please unseal it via the admin CLI on the bastion host. When prompted, supply the recovery passphrase shown directly below this line.

strongbox words: rusael-wenmir-quenir-ralvan-novix-holath-belax

**Step 4: Enable SQL linting for your plugin**

Before the Ledgerkit deploy pipeline accepts your plugin, its bundled SQL migrations must pass the hosted lint service (trailing semicolons, lowercase identifiers, no implicit casts). Point the pipeline at the lint service by adding `LEDGERKIT_LINT_URL` to your deploy env file, then supply the lint service credential that authorizes your plugin's namespace. That credential belongs on the line immediately after this sentence.

vault entry, yadug-yahig: VAULT_KEY8=0123db84

### Step 3: Repoint the parcel-tracking webhook

Support folks, quick one: after this migration, Swiftbranch webhook events land in the new deliveries table, so old ticket links will 404 for about an hour. That's expected. If a customer asks about a missing scan event, you can check the new store directly via the connection below.

database URL for hawip-kagap: redis://rusok_svc:bMCaqek7MRWIOJ@db-8501.zarqeltech.corp:5432/sileth

// Encoding sniffing for user-uploaded text files in Saltgrass.
// We check BOM first, then a capped statistical pass (8 KB max)
// to avoid unbounded reads on hostile uploads. Ambiguous files
// fall back to this constant rather than guessing, which closed
// the smuggling vector flagged in the last audit. Fixed as of the
// build noted below.

trace token, bawif-tajof: htk14_21e308fc7b4137